Есть ли предпочтительная практика для передачи параметров конструктора?В частности, если эти...
Рассмотрим следующий фрагмент кода: int three() { return 3; } template <typename T> class Foo...
В последнее время я играю со ссылками на Rvalue, и у меня возникла странная проблема.Давайте...
Чтение этот ответ о возврате rvalue-ссылок из функции заставил меня задуматься, как мне написать id...
Некоторое время назад мне сказали, что обычному шаблону для реализации двухрядных операторов...
Идеальная пересылка - это здорово и все. Но что мне делать, если я хочу не совершенно вперед и...
Я недавно сосредоточился на концепциях glvalues, xvalues и prvalues, а также на ссылках на rvalue
Следующий фрагмент кода #include <iostream> #include <vector> #include <tuple>...
Рассмотрим следующий код: int&& x = 42; static_assert(std::is_same<decltype( x ),...
Я прочитал несколько статей о &&, и мне просто любопытно, если есть: void fnc_1(int&& p) {...
Если у меня есть такой класс, как class Foo{ public: Foo(){...} Foo(Foo && rhs){...}...
Как я могу проверить, поддерживает ли мой компилятор ссылки на rvalue или нет? Существует ли...
Я хочу перегрузить функцию, чтобы она каким-то образом манипулировала своим аргументом и затем...
Не должно ли безымянное возвращаемое значение из GetPerson привязаться к конструктору перемещения?...
Рассмотрим следующее: struct vec { int v[3]; vec() : v() {}; vec(int x, int y, int z) : v{x,y,z}...
Можно ли спроектировать и как сделать перегруженным operator+ для моего класса C, чтобы это было...
Является ли дизайн этого класса стандартным способом C ++ 0x для предотвращения копирования и...
Является ли следующий фрагмент правильным для отмены определения всех сгенерированных методов и...
Если я определяю функцию, которая принимает опорный параметр rvalue: template <typename T>...
In Краткое введение в Rvalue References , forward определяется следующим образом: template...
Я просматривал документ MSDN о multimap и обнаружил, что в нем есть функция-член multimap ::...
В отношении этой статьи MSDN , в конце (Раздел: Надежное программирование) говорится, Чтобы...
Интересно, как можно сделать следующее void f(string &&s) { std::string i(move(s)); /*...
Мне пришло в голову, что я заметил, что операция std::string substr может быть намного более...
Я пытаюсь реализовать функцию разыменования условного указателя. Основная идея заключается в...